UNIQ You’s mission is to create a careers landscape that is underpinned by equitable access to opportunity, where girls are encouraged to explore and are supported to thrive in any role and industry. UNIQ You is committed to strengthening the pipeline of females pursuing pathways into male-dominated industries. UNIQ You connects girls in years 9 to 12 and their educators with inspirational women working in non-traditional and underrepresented STEM and VET roles and industries. These connections are facilitated via virtual conversations.
